How to sign PDF files electronically on Windows
- Open your web browser and navigate to the airSlate SignNow website.
- Create a free trial account or log into your existing account.
- Select the document you wish to sign or send for signing.
- If you plan to use the document again, save it as a template.
- Access the file and customize it by adding fillable fields or necessary details.
- Place your signature and include fields for others to sign.
- Click 'Continue' to prepare and send the eSignature invitation.
